Night of sciences on 1st July 2011
The 9th Night of Sciences took place on 1st July 2011. Research institutes and companies in and around Dresden invited a large audience to visit their premises and laboratories in order to take part in various presentations, lectures and experimental shows. Visitors of the Fraunhofer CNT booth had the chance to slip in clean room clothes, to examine microchips with a microscope or to test their knowledge by participating in a quiz.
Friday@Fraunhofer on the 24th June 2011
Interested students had the possibility to visit Fraunhofer CNT on the 24th June 2011. They got information about semiconductors, integrated circuits with dimensions below 100 nm, material characterization or innovative analytical and process methods. Dedicating new generations of scientists into the mysteries of natural science is one of the aims of the Fraunhofer-Gesellschaft. There are 11 institutes of the Fraunhofer-Gesellschaft in Dresden. Thus Dresden is the second largest location of the Fraunhofer-Gesellschaft. The Fraunhofer institutes in Dresden would like to invite students to take part in the project “Friday@Fraunhofer”.
